Addressing the Disconnect Between Recruitment and IT Operations
Many organizations struggle with siloed departments where recruitment and IT operations function independently. This separation can lead to inefficiencies, such as delays in onboarding new hires or miscommunication between teams. By integrating Lever with ServiceNow, Clockspring bridges this gap, allowing for the automatic synchronization of candidate data with IT service workflows. This ensures that as soon as a candidate is hired through Lever, their information is seamlessly transferred to ServiceNow, triggering necessary IT service actions like setting up email accounts, granting system access, and provisioning hardware.
This integration not only accelerates the onboarding process but also minimizes the risk of errors that can occur when transferring data manually. With Clockspring’s built-in error handling, any issues in data transfer are promptly addressed, ensuring that the integration remains reliable and efficient. As a result, HR and IT teams can collaborate more effectively, enhancing the overall employee experience from the moment of hire.

Automating Workflows to Boost Efficiency and Reduce Manual Effort
Manual processes are often time-consuming and prone to errors, which can hinder organizational efficiency. Integrating Lever with ServiceNow through Clockspring automates critical workflows, reducing the need for manual intervention. For example, when a candidate accepts a job offer in Lever, Clockspring can automatically create a corresponding user account in ServiceNow, assign necessary IT assets, and notify the IT support team to prepare for the new hire’s arrival.
This level of automation ensures that new employees are equipped with the necessary tools and access from day one, eliminating delays and enhancing productivity. Additionally, automated workflows can handle routine tasks such as updating employee records, managing IT requests related to onboarding, and tracking the status of IT provisioning. By minimizing manual effort, organizations can focus their resources on more strategic initiatives, driving growth and innovation.
